gizmo is a 9 yr old chihuahua-terrier mix, who has always been high-maintenance. over the years, he has eaten a barbie shoe, ruptured a disk (trying to kill his leash, lol), developed an allergy to grass, eaten the screen out of the door, been depressed and had problems 'back there' (small dog owners know exactly what i mean!).

but this is a new one, this ear thing. his ears smell bad enough that we have to throw him out of bed! they smell like feet; bad feet; odorific feet! anyone have an idea what might be going on with our little pal? we're planning on a trip to the vet soon, but i'm curious as to whether anyone has had this experience.
 
Our dog got a yeast infection in her ear that stunk. Some drops from the vet cleared it up.
 
Yes I have had this problem...does he have floppy ears? Floppy ear dogs are prone to ear infections. My female pug had smelly ears too. We took her to the vet who prescribed a wash and drops for her. Within 2 weeks, her ears were clean, and non smelly. I continue to use the glycerine wash on all the animals as it cleans out the wax
 
Don't put off that trip. That infection can cause some serious damage if it eats through the ear drum, not to mention how uncomfortable they are.
 

Sounds like a yeast infection to me too. We're going through this right now with my golden. I've started using 1/2 vinegar, 1/2 water solution for drops in each ear once a week. Seems to be helping.
 
Yep, take him to a vet.
 
Yep, they're all right. Ya gotta go to the vet. It's definitely an infection. I know that smell well.
 
the vinegar/water thing is what we call "backwoods medicine" and almost never clears up an infection. and if it does, it will take much longer than using an actual medication would. besides, you don't even know if it's yeast or bacteria.
 
oh i just noticed you're only using that solution once a week. even if you had real medication, using it once a week isn't going to cure anything.
